Need install and tune on Stand-Alone ECU, Boost Pulleys, etc..

I'm looking for a shop that can evaulate my needs and help me to decide what is a good direction to go for my car. I'm looking to keep it a daily driver, but, of course, more power is more fun.

This is what I have, As far as the power goes:
'03 350Z Auto
Vortech Supercharger @ 8 lbs (Stock)
Nismo Headers
Nismo Exhuast
Crawford Intake Plenum
Stillen Test Pipes

What happens is the car becomes running too rich, and destroys the mass air flow sensor and eventually the computer to where it barely runs, or doesn't run at all. I did some research and I was considering the following:

-Larger Injectors
-2.87" Boost Pulley
-Stand-Alone ECU (Greddy E-Manage Ultimate with Specific Wire Harness)
-Dyno Tune

I dont' know what it would take to make this thing work, but something has to be done. I've made too many a trip to nissan to get ripped off and to only put stock parts back on. Any input or suggestions would be appreciated. Thanks.

I don't think larger injectors is a good solution. Your problem now is you're running too rich meaning you have enough fuel, why add bigger injectors and complicate things even more without a good tune? I would suggest either going with some type of EMS if you can afford it or at least a good piggy-back like an s-afc. How positive are you that you are running rich? Has the car ever been on the dyno or had a wideband hooked up?

I honestly think a good tune is all you need. More power is fun but it sounds like you're missing out on a lot of it already. If the car is running so rich it's killing the MAF as you say then you're going to pick up a lot of power when you get the car tuned properly and leaned out to normal a/f's.

The only reason I said no to the bigger injectors is, like I said earlier, I think that a really solid tune will be fine for the power you are making now. I'm not sure what injectors come stock on the 350z but I'm sure if the car is running very rich right now and the injectors aren't anywhere close to 100% duty cycle they'll be fine. Later on when you throw on the bigger pulley you might want to look into larger injectors. Since you want to keep your car as DD friendly as possible I wouldn't look to go to anything too monster(550cc's maybe). Anything over that and you have to have a really good tune/tuner(see next paragraph) to get them to drive like stock. Do you know what your A/F's are like right now?
